Sapphire ingot maker USI Optronics seeing orders pick up

USI Optronics is seeing order visibility for sapphire ingots extend to two months on a pick-up in LED lighting demand, according to its parent company Acme Electronics. Acme indicated that USI Optronics has seen its order visibility improve significantly. Visibility was pretty low in the second half of 2011, Acme added. USI Optronics enjoyed a particularly good first half of 2011 on rising shipments and favorable product prices, Acme revealed. However, with ASPs for sapphire substrates falling on weak demand in the LED market, USI Optronics saw its product quotes affected and revenues shrink substantially in the latter half of the year, Acme said. ASPs for 2-inch sapphire substrates, for instance, slipped to US$8-9 per unit at the end of 2011 from as high as US$27 at the beginning of the year, according to industry sources. USI Optronics enjoyed revenue growth of more than 30% sequentially in the first two months of 2012. Revenues for March slid 1.2% on month to NT$58 million (US$2 million), as clients slow down orders to work off their existing inventory at quarter-end to settle accounts. Source: www.digitimes.com
